EPH European Property Holdings  (XSWX:EPH) Net Margin % Explanation

Although Net Income and Earnings-per-Share (EPS) are the most widely used parameter in measuring a company's profitability and valuation, it is the least reliable. The reason is that reported earnings can be manipulated easily by adjusting any numbers such as Depreciation, Depletion and Amotorization and non-recurring items.

But the long term trend of the net margin is a good indicator of the competitiveness and health of the business.

EPH European Property Holdings Net Margin % Calculation

Net margin - also known as net profit margin is the ratio of Net Income divided by net sales or Revenue, usually presented in percent.

EPH European Property Holdings's Net Margin for the fiscal year that ended in Dec. 2025 is calculated as

Net Margin=Net Income (A: Dec. 2025 )/Revenue (A: Dec. 2025 )
=14.857/57.801
=25.70 %

EPH European Property Holdings's Net Margin for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2025 is calculated as

Net Margin=Net Income (Q: Dec. 2025 )/Revenue (Q: Dec. 2025 )
=10.384/29.405
=35.31 %

EPH European Property Holdings Business Description

Address Monis Machaira 18, Office 101, Limassol, CYP, 3020
EPH European Property Holdings Ltd is a real estate investment company focused on core and manage-to-core commercial properties across Europe. Its portfolio consists mainly of office, hotel, and mixed-use real estate assets located in Germany, Austria, and Switzerland. Geographically, it generates the majority of its revenue from Austria.
